This print titled "Le Vocabulaire Illustre: Modeleur; Modellist; Modler (engraving)" takes us back to the 19th century, where artistry and knowledge were celebrated. The engraving, created by an unknown European School artist, is part of a private collection. The image showcases a sculptor in his studio, immersed in his craft. With chisel in hand and intense focus on his face, he delicately shapes a piece of clay into a masterpiece. This illustration was originally featured in the renowned book "Le Vocabulaire Illustre des Mots Usuels" which aimed to educate readers on everyday words across French, English, and German languages.
